Output 509331c430469e5a083eb36671d0a38cdae04c636df5d9cd4025032dee95f2a0:18
- value
- 21258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0acd02ab583fa113a55d3337be50d609f21fd0b2 OP_EQUAL
- address
- 32g8GqTPaorpg7HyxvbmeV8LKXzhtTuGM8
- transaction
- 509331c430469e5a083eb36671d0a38cdae04c636df5d9cd4025032dee95f2a0
- confirmations
- 70040
- spent
- true